This page shows HUD Fair Market Rent data for DOVER, NH (NH) for FY 2026. Fair Market Rent (FMR) is a HUD benchmark used to determine payment standards for programs like the Housing Choice Voucher (Section 8) program.

Values are shown for 0–4 bedroom units. In some metro areas HUD publishes Small Area FMR (SAFMR) at the ZIP-code level; otherwise the county/metropolitan-area FMR applies. This result is labeled FMR based on HUD's designation for the area and the available data.

Tip: use these numbers as a starting point and confirm local program rules (payment standards may differ from HUD's published FMR). If you're comparing neighborhoods, SAFMR ZIP ranges can highlight variation within the same county.

FY 2026 Fair Market Rent by bedroom size for DOVER, NH
Bedroom sizeHUD FMR
Studio$1,601
1 bedroom$1,677
2 bedroom$2,194
3 bedroom$2,693
4 bedroom$2,941
